MORRISON WAITE,FUTURE CHIEF JUSTICE OF THE SUPREME COURT, WRITES 1862 LETTER TO OHIO DISTRICTATTORNEY

MORRISON WAITE (1816-1888).Waite served as the seventh Chief Justice of the United States from 1874 untilhis death.

ROBERT FINDLEY PAINE (1810-1888).Paine served as United States district attorney for the Northern District ofOhio and a judge on the Common Pleas Bench.

ALS. 1 pg. 8” x 10”. July 5, 1862. Toledo.An autographed letter signed “M.R. & R. Waite” to “R.F.Paine Esq.”: “Dr Sir, we notice by the papers that an indictment hasbeen formed against Hinds. May we ask what course under the circumstances youintend to pursue against his bail -”. This letter was written while RobertFindley Paine was serving as the United States district attorney for theNorthern District of Ohio, and while Morrison Remick Waite, still a decade fromselection as Chief Justice of the Supreme Court, was practicing law in Ohiowith his brother, Richard Waite. No online record appears to exist regardingthe case mentioned in the letter. The letter is in excellent condition on linedpaper.
